Choices for Sustainable Living is a seven-session discussion guide exploring the meaning of "sustainable living" and the ties between lifestyle choices and their impact on the earth. How we are trying to make this event "green":
Appleton Farms' Center for Agriculture and the Environment is in the process of earning LEED platinum certification, it will be a net-zero-energy building, and will serve as a demonstration model for sustainable restoration. It’s not just the end product that has a green hue; 100 percent of the demolition and construction waste was recycled or reused. |
